Expert Highlights Strengthening Brazil-China Relations Ahead of China’s Two Sessions

The upcoming annual sessions of China’s top legislative and political advisory bodies, known as the Two Sessions, are set to offer valuable insights into the country’s development and policy direction for the year. For Brazil and other nations in the Global South, this presents an important opportunity to understand China’s evolving role on the world stage.

In a recent interview with CGTN’s Lucrecia Franco, Luiz Augusto de Castro Neves, President of the Brazil-China Business Council (CEBC), emphasized the ongoing success of Brazil-China relations. “Our relationship with China has been growing steadily,” he noted. “The Two Sessions will likely introduce policies that could further enhance cooperation between our countries.”

Castro Neves highlighted the potential for increased collaboration in areas such as trade, technology, and sustainable development. “Brazil and China share many common interests,” he said. “By closely following the outcomes of the Two Sessions, we can identify new opportunities to work together for mutual benefit.”

The Two Sessions, comprising the National People’s Congress (NPC) and the Chinese People’s Political Consultative Conference (CPPCC), are significant events where key policies and goals are announced. For countries like Brazil, understanding these objectives can help align strategies and foster stronger partnerships.

“Young people in Brazil and across the Global South should pay attention to these developments,” Castro Neves added. “The decisions made during the Two Sessions can have a global impact, influencing everything from economic trends to environmental initiatives.”

As China continues to play a pivotal role in international affairs, the insights from experts like Castro Neves underscore the importance of global cooperation. The strengthening ties between Brazil and the Chinese mainland exemplify how countries can work together to address common challenges and achieve shared goals.
